My love for the audio #cassette is well documented, but every now and then I take things up a level. There's nothing quite like the sound of an open reel tape, recorded direct from the original master (or in this case, the archive safety tape*).
Many people say that #vinyl is the ultimate way to play music, but the music they're talking about was almost always originally recorded onto tape.
This beats vinyl.

This is the next #cassette deck in the queue for refurb. The #JVC KD-85 is a real rarity in the UK, particularly in 'native' 240V form, rather than an import from Japan or the US.
It's a hell of a thing for the #70s (1978) and the #tape transport is one of the best ever made. Definitely a rival for any #Nakamichi I've owned when it comes to playback.
